Transaction 68ffeb314ffb9eb969ad378cc5717de63f35e17c903489b2156d10a4a7e349f4

block
22bedf45953d6a6cc3a3275e0fab54bf53135e68bc90f6879682e1a981969da3

191 Inputs

2 Outputs